Wait, we're still discussing this "firm" as if it's a real thing? I already showed how they're literally just making up numbers on page 15. Stop discussing this "pollster" as if it's anything other than one bored guy making up numbers and claiming that he has a staff, in the hopes that he'll get a paid client at some point in the future. This thread should be locked and any future posts about it should be deleted.

Real polling costs a lot of money: if he was actually conducting as many polls as he was posting, then the only possible explanation would be that he's a very wasteful multi-millionaire with nothing to do. If he was a very wasteful multi-millionaire with nothing to do, then he'd actually hire the staff necessary to perform real polling with real methodology, real questions and real results. Ever wonder why well-established and respected polling firms aren't cranking out multiple polls of irrelevant states each and every week? Yeah...
